WebJan 8, 2015 · In 2024, the base rate plus locality pay for new agents in training started at $62,556. FBI Special Agents who have completed training and have been assigned to their first field duties can earn a wage (including locality pay) between $56,000 – $68,000 depending on location – prior to availability pay.
